Fauci would leave school reopening decisions to local officials


Dr Anthony Fauci, director of the National Institute for Allergy and Infectious Diseases, testifies during a Senate Health, Education, Labor and Pensions (HELP) Committee hearing on Capitol Hill in Washington, U.S., June 30, 2020. [Kevin Dietsch/REUTERS]U.S. school districts hit hard by the coronavirus outbreak, under pressure from President Donald Trump to resume classes, should decide for themselves whether to reopen based on their circumstances, leading infectious disease expert Anthony Fauci said on Tuesday. If you’re in a situation where you’re in outbreak mode, then you leave it up to the local individuals,” he said, speaking at an online event hosted by Georgetown University. Tensions between Trump and Fauci have risen with the decline of Trump’s popularity in opinion polls over the president’s handling of the outbreak. Most primary and secondary school funding is local.
